Switch lighting fixtures:

Standard light bulbs cast harsh shadows that flatten textures. Swap basic overhead covers for soft, warm glowing alternatives. Table lamps placed at eye level create depth, cozy corners, and mood lighting. Dimmer switches act like magic wands, instantly altering the vibe from energetic workspaces to relaxed evening chill zones.

Introduce nature inside:

Greenery acts like living art. Potted plants add height, color, and organic shapes that rigid furniture lacks. Clusters of different sizes bring balance to empty shelves or dull floor spaces. Beyond aesthetics, foliage cleans the air, providing a refreshing atmosphere. Pick hardy varieties if maintenance feels daunting, as greenery provides endless charm.

Layer soft textiles:

Hard surfaces define rooms, but fabrics provide comfort. Drape textured blankets over armchairs or toss plush pillows onto sofas. Mixing patterns like stripes with solids creates visual interest without overwhelming the eyes. These additions soften sharp edges, making areas feel welcoming. Swapping covers according to seasons keeps rooms updated without replacing bulky furniture pieces.

Rearrange furniture layouts:

Stagnant rooms often suffer from predictable layouts pushed against perimeter walls. Pull sofas toward the center, creating intimate conversation zones. Clearing paths improves flow, letting natural light reach deeper into corners. Experimenting with different angles opens new perspectives, making tired spaces feel brand new without spending a single penny.

Update hardware details:

Cabinet knobs, drawer pulls, and door handles act like jewelry for furniture. Old, tarnished metals distract from otherwise clean rooms. Replacing these small parts brings a polished look to kitchens or dressers. Choose matte finishes or brushed textures to align with desired themes. Such minor upgrades provide professional polish that draws the eye toward intentional details.

Use wall art creatively:

Blank walls scream neglect, yet expensive paintings remain out of reach for many. Frame personal sketches, postcards, or pressed leaves. Arrange these items in grids or gallery clusters to fill vertical voids. Large mirrors reflect light, creating illusions of extra square footage. Personal collections turn sterile rooms into galleries reflecting specific personalities, elevating vibes without breaking banks.
